MULLEN v. GLENS FALLS INS. CO.

Docket No. 2872.

73 Cal.App.3d 163 (1977)

140 Cal. Rptr. 605

MICHAEL E. MULLEN, Plaintiff and Appellant, v. GLENS FALLS INSURANCE COMPANY, Defendant and Respondent.

Court of Appeals of California, Fifth District.

September 6, 1977.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

COUNSEL

Kane, Canelo & Walker, Canelo, Walker & Hansen and Charles Rayburn Wilson for Plaintiff and Appellant.

Stammer, McKnight, Barnum & Bailey and James N. Hays for Defendant and Respondent.


OPINION

GARGANO, Acting P.J.

On July 22, 1967, defendant Glens Falls Insurance Company (hereafter Glens Falls) issued a comprehensive personal liability policy to Joe and Dorothy Santos; the policy named the Santoses as the insureds and included, as additional insureds, all residents of their household who were related to, or were under the age of 21 years and in the care of, either of them.
